Barack Obama’s win didn’t include Medina County
MEDINA — President Barack Obama won Ohio, but he lost Medina County — even worse than last time.
In Tuesday’s election, only 42.5 percent of county voters favored Obama, compared with 55.6 percent who voted for Mitt Romney.

Voter turnout in Medina County tops state average
From staff and wire reports
Medina County’s 71.7 percent voter turnout in Tuesday’s election was better than the state average.
Ohio officials say the voter turnout for Tuesday’s election was just more than 68 percent.
The Ohio secretary of state’s office reported that about 5.4 million Ohioans cast ballots out of the nearly
8 million registered voters.
